Alvydas Pavilonis is a scholar working on Infectious Diseases, Food Science and Molecular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Alvydas Pavilonis has authored 43 papers receiving a total of 833 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Infectious Diseases, 8 papers in Food Science and 7 papers in Molecular Medicine. Recurrent topics in Alvydas Pavilonis’s work include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(7 papers),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(7 papers) and Bee Products Chemical Analysis (6 papers). Alvydas Pavilonis is often cited by papers focused on Antibiotic Resistance in Bacteria (7 papers), Antimicrobial Resistance in Staphylococcus (7 papers) and Bee Products Chemical Analysis (6 papers). Alvydas Pavilonis collaborates with scholars based in Lithuania, Sweden and Czechia. Alvydas Pavilonis's co-authors include Astra Vitkauskienė, Agnė Giedraitienė, Rima Naginienė, Modestas Ružauskas, Arūnas Savickas, Vaida Šeputienė, Edita Sužiedėlienė, Giedrė Kasparavičienė, Daiva Majienė and Loreta Kubilienė and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, BioMed Research International and Journal of Medical Microbiology.
